«Путешествие в мир иной. . . » (эволюция этнических маркеров в свадебных обрядах русских и марийцев Волго-Вятского региона. Конец XVIII - первая треть XX В. )

«Путешествие в мир иной. . . » (эволюция этнических маркеров в свадебных обрядах русских и марийцев Волго-Вятского региона. Конец XVIII - первая треть XX В. )

Abstract

The stereotyped ideas assigned to ritual practices are significant components of the traditional world image. Depending on their function in this or that rite, these ideas can have an ethnic complexion. In the article the evolution of the markers of this kind in the wedding rites of Russians and the Mari people in Volga-Vyatka Region is considered. The author compares the ritual actions and texts of preand post-interim periods of the wedding rite of the given ethnic groups. These actions and rites were collected and described in the ethnographic accounts from the end of the 18th century to a third of the 20th century and also during the folklore and ethnographic expeditions of MariStateUniversity in the latter half of the 20th century. Further the author discovers a number of common traditional actions and formulas.

В традиционной картине мира значимыми компонентами являются стереотипизированные представления, закрепленные в обрядовых практиках. В зависимости от функций, выполняемых ими в том или ином обряде, они могут быть этнически маркированными. В статье рассматривается эволюция такого рода маркеров в свадебном обряде русских и марийцев Волго-Вятского региона. Автор сопоставляет обрядовые акции и тексты пре- и постлиминарного периодов свадебного ритуала данных этносов, отмеченные в этнографических описаниях конца XVIII - первой трети XX в. и в ходе фольклорно-этнографических экспедиций Марийского госуниверситета второй половины XX в., и выявляет ряд общих традиционных действий и формул.
